Can you freeze peeled uncooked potatoes?
Can you freeze raw potatoes? No, uncooked potatoes do not freeze well. Potatoes need to be pre-cooked before freezing or the texture and flavor will degrade, and the cold temperature will turn the potato black when thawed. Blanching potatoes stops enzyme actions, which can cause loss of flavor, color and texture.

What happens if you freeze raw potatoes?
Because they contain so much water, raw potatoes don’t freeze well and can turn mushy, watery or even grainy. Cooking before freezing might seem like a hassle but instead think of it as a time saver.
How long can you keep uncooked yams in the refrigerator?
Whole, raw yams should ideally not be refrigerated; doing so can give them a hard center and unpleasant taste. How long do raw yams last after they have been cut? Cover the cut, raw yams completely with cold water and refrigerate; use the cut yams within 24 hours.

Can you cut up potatoes and freeze them?
If you’re planning to make roasted potatoes or a skillet hash, you can freeze diced or chopped potatoes as long as you blanch them in boiling water for 2 to 3 minutes, then transfer them to an ice bath as described above. Flash freezing is recommended as well.
Are yams and sweet potatoes the same?
That sweet, orange-colored root vegetable that you love so dearly is actually a sweetpotato. Yes, all so-called “yams” are in fact sweetpotatoes. Most people think that long, red-skinned sweetpotatoes are yams, but they really are just one of many varieties of sweetpotatoes.
How do you blanch yams?
Blanch the sweet potatoes: Bring a pot of water to a boil and add the cubed sweet potatoes. Cook just until tender but not too soft, 8 to 10 minutes. Transfer to an ice bath: While the sweet potatoes cook, fill a bowl with ice water. Use a spider or strainer to transfer the cooked potatoes to the ice water.

How do you store uncooked potatoes?
Store uncooked potatoes in a cool, dark place with plenty of air circulation — not in the refrigerator. Prevent cut and peeled slices from browning by covering them with water or vacuum sealing.
